How to install.

1. Exit BOINC, and check its not running in task Manager.
2. Install the new version over the top of the old one. No need to uninstall the old version and you will not loose any work. It will just carry on from the old one. :)

New BOINC installed and running now. Main change is the 'simple view' (Picture one) Which i dont like! But one click of the 'Advanced view' button at the bottom and its back to how it was. ;)

In the advanced view you get a nicer looking view of your disk space, as shown in pic two. There are a few small changes, but nothing worth mentioning.

Only took a second to install too using the method i stated above. :thumb:

One thing i will say is, if you running a dual core pc just make sure to run the 'update' in the 'projects' tab. As mine defaulted to only using one core until i did that.
